J&K Leaders to Scale Down Convoys Amid Global Crisis: Minister Satish Sharma

Arsalan Aashiq

Srinagar, May 13 (KNB): Jammu and Kashmir Cabinet Minister Satish Sharma on Tuesday said that political leaders in J&K will reduce the size of their official convoys as a precautionary measure, following a similar step taken by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Union Ministers.

As per news agency Kashmir News Bureau-KNB, Sharma, while speaking to the media, said the decision has been taken in view of the ongoing global crisis and the need to conserve fuel and other essential resources.

He said that after the Prime Minister and Union Ministers scaled down their convoys, J&K leaders would also adopt the same approach as a responsible measure.

“This is a global crisis. We all have to take necessary care regarding fuel and other things,” Sharma said.(KNB)
